State Government Reorganization Adds New Oklahoma Highway Board

Oklahoma City January 20. Governor Leon Phillips appoints H. E. Bailey of Perry and George A. Meacham of Clinton to the new Oklahoma Highway Commission completing the plan.

City Hall Paving Office Opened on Fifth Street

The WPA paving project office near City Hall on Fifth Street is now open with Janu R Lynch in charge as timekeeper and R L Hatfield as project superintendent. Preliminary work proceeds and trucks will haul materials next week.

Senate Demands Delay of Rettiver Dam Project

Oklahoma lawmakers accuse the federal government of intruding on state rights and approve a resolution asking Congress to delay the $54,000,000 Rettiver dam plan until further investigation. Senate vote 28 to 10 and House 81 to 25. Sponsored by Governor Leon Philips.

Hitler replaces Schacht with Funk as Reichsbank chief

Berlin officials announced Adolph Hitler dismissed Dr. Hjalmar Schacht as Reichsbank president and installed Walter Funk minister of economics to speed nazification of the bank. The move followed warnings to Britain and new submarine strength and cruiser plans. News also reported a crackdown on refugees with up to 100000 Jews affected.

Committee Clears Way For WPA Grant in Washington

A federal appropriations subcommittee advanced a proposal to grant 56 million dollars to the WPA to aid needy on its rolls for 12 months. The panel reportedly voted to remove an amendment denying relief to aliens who have not yet applied for citizenship.
